Philosophy students who finish a bachelor’s at San Francisco State University earn a median of $53,614 a year. This is below $68,654, the median for all majors at San Francisco State University.
Earning a bachelor’s degree at San Francisco State University, philosophy students accumulate a median of $18,000 in student loans. This is higher than $16,689, the typical median for all majors at San Francisco State University.

For the most recent academic year available, 62% of philosophy bachelor’s degrees went to men and 38% went to women.
The majority of philosophy bachelor’s degree graduates at San Francisco State University are Hispanic or Latino. Roughly 31%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from San Francisco State University with a bachelor’s in philosophy.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 2 |
| Black or African American | 0 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 5 |
| White | 5 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 1 |
| Other Races | 3 |
